Temperatures Phyllitis scolopendriumPosizione mezza ombra
Let's position the plants where they can enjoy a good source of light,yet avoiding direct sunshine, which could cause antiaesthetic burnings on the foliage. We suggest growing the The Phyllitis scolopendrium outdoors year round, as they don't fear cold weather.We suggest locating this plant in a partially shady place, where it is exposed to direct sunlight during the coolest hours of the day.

Irrigation Phyllitis scolopendriumTenere Umido
Let's remember to empty the plant saucers after watering, to avoid that stagnant water could damage the roots. The Phyllitis scolopendrium needs to be watered quite frequently, every 1-2 weeks ; if there are abundant rains we can diminish watering, which should be done only when the soil is dry. The suggested quantity is 2-3 glasses of water .

Feed Phyllitis scolopendrium
During this period of the year it's good to fertilize our plants every 15-20 days; let’s choose a specific fertilizer, for house plants, flowering or green ones, to add to the water used to irrigate. We should prefer fertilizers rich in nitrogen and potassium, to favour flowering and the development of new vegetation.

Adversity Phyllitis scolopendrium
Generally during this time of year we suggest a pre-emptive treatment with wide range insecticide and with a systemic fungicide, to prevent the attack from part of the aphids and the development of fungus diseases, often favoured by a mild and damp climate.

Substrate Phyllitis scolopendrium
The Phyllitis scolopendrium favours not very drained soils, which can slightly withhold humidity.
